But one problem with toasted skin is that, because it can mimic other ... WebThings You Can Do About Bruising or Hematoma: If you develop bruising: apply ice to the area for about 20 to 30 minutes. This will help to constrict, or shrink the blood vessels that may be damaged and bleeding. After the first 48 hours, you may use heated compresses (which may be a heating pad, or a very warm wash cloth), 2 or 3 times a day ...

WebApr 2, 2024 · Gentle stretches can help increase your flexibility. Do not massage the area or put heating pads on the bruise right after your injury. Heat and massage may slow healing. Your healthcare provider may tell you to apply heat after several days. At that time, heat will start to help the injury heal. How can I prevent a contusion?
